Job Overview: A law firm in San Francisco, CA, seeks a skilled Private Wealth Associate Attorney with 2-8 years of experience in estate planning and related areas.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in sophisticated estate planning techniques, trust and estate administration, estate and gift tax matters, and charitable planning.

Duties:

  • Drafting and reviewing estate planning documents, including wills, trusts, and powers of attorney.
  • Advising clients on complex estate planning strategies and wealth transfer techniques.
  • Handling estate and trust administration matters.
  • Guiding on estate and gift tax issues.
  • Developing and implementing charitable giving strategies.
  • Collaborating with senior attorneys on client matters and projects.

Requirements:

  • Juris Doctor (JD) degree from an accredited law school.
  • Admission to the State Bar of California (active and in good standing).
  • 2-8 years of experience in private wealth planning and estate administration at a reputable law firm.
  • Strong academic credentials.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ines effectively.
  • Demonstrated commitment to client service and building strong client relationships.
